Jessica Schleider

Schleider investigates the potential of brief mental health interventions to transform youth well-being through accessible, evidence-based approaches. By focusing on single-session interventions (SSIs), she provides a means for addressing anxiety and depression in young people with minimal time and resources. Her work, including the notable book "Little Treatments, Big Effects: How To Build Meaningful Moments that Can Transform Your Mental Health", highlights how strategic, concise therapeutic engagements can yield significant psychological benefits. This philosophy is also reflected in her co-authored "The Growth Mindset Workbook for Teens", which empowers adolescents through resilience-building exercises.\n\nHer methodological innovations aim to bridge service gaps for underserved youth populations. By creating scalable mental health solutions, Schleider ensures that her research reaches a broad audience, from professionals in clinical settings to individuals seeking self-help. As a clinical psychologist and associate professor at Northwestern University, she spearheads the Lab for Scalable Mental Health, where she further explores intervention and implementation science. This dedication to accessibility and practical impact is evident in her authorship of more than 120 peer-reviewed articles and the development of open-access mental health programs reaching tens of thousands globally.\n\nReaders and professionals alike benefit from Schleider's commitment to clarity and applicability in mental health. Her contributions have been recognized with prestigious honors, including the NIH Director’s Early Independence Award and a spot on Forbes' 30 Under 30 in Healthcare.
